Indications Your Canine is Stressed
Dogs do not have the capability to verbalize what is stressing them, so observing adjustments in their actions can be practical. For instance, if your usually calm pet ends up being aggressive, barks excessively, or conceals under furniture, these are signs that they are burnt out. Furthermore, if your normally friendly dog begins having crashes or defecating in inappropriate areas, this is one more sign that they are burnt out and require comfort and confidence. Various other indicators of stress and anxiety consist of tucked ears, raised hackles, lip-licking, and yawning. These actions happen in clusters, so if you see numerous of them together, it is most likely that your canine is stressed.
